Menu Highlights
After gathering fresh ingredients during the lively market tour, participants get to explore a menu filled with Sicilian delights that showcases the region’s rich culinary heritage.
The experience kicks off with a seasonal starter, allowing everyone to savor the essence of local produce.
The main course features fresh pasta, with options like Spaghetti alla carrettiera, Pasta alla Norma, and Pasta with sardines, each bursting with flavor and authenticity.
To top it all off, dessert offers a taste of Catania’s specialties, including Cannoli siciliani, Cassata, Almond Pastries, or Tiramisu.
This diverse menu not only highlights Sicily’s culinary richness but also invites participants to enjoy hands-on cooking that connects them deeply to the island’s traditions and flavors.

Accessibility Considerations
When considering accessibility for the Cesarine cooking class, it’s important to note that the experience isn’t wheelchair accessible. The charming, bustling market and the home kitchen setting have their own unique challenges, which may pose difficulties for those with mobility issues.
However, the location is conveniently situated near public transportation, making it easier for participants to reach the venue. Guests are encouraged to communicate any specific needs ahead of time, as the friendly staff is eager to assist wherever possible.

Reviews and Feedback
With a blend of culinary excitement and local culture, the Cesarine cooking class in Catania has garnered a mix of feedback from participants.
Many attendees rave about the hands-on experience of preparing authentic Sicilian dishes, highlighting the joy of learning to make fresh pasta and enjoying a delightful meal paired with local wines.
However, some reviews point out concerns regarding cleanliness and communication barriers, suggesting areas for improvement.
While the majority appreciate the immersive nature of the class, a few travelers expressed dissatisfaction with food quality and hygiene standards.
